ScriptPro develops, sells, and supports state of the art robotics and services in thousands of pharmacy settings around the United States and Canada.   Joining the Account Management team at ScriptPro means being part of a dynamic group that plays a crucial role in the company’s success. You’ll be the primary point of contact for ScriptPro’s clients, building and maintaining strong relationships. Job Summary: The Customer Account Manager works with customers in a one-on-one, customer-facing role to develop valuable, long-lasting relationships that promote customer satisfaction and success with ScriptPro solutions. Customer Account Managers act as a resource to our customers, serving as a path of escalation for technical support issues, workflow, and training needs, and advocating on their behalf.  In this role, Customer Account Managers will oversee a portfolio of customer accounts with the goal of increasing retention and maintaining mutually beneficial business relationships.   The ideal candidate is characterized by their strong organizational and communication skills, has a customer focused mind set, and can adapt to the unique needs of each customer.
